The Origins

Construction of Burj Khalifa began in 2004 and was completed in 2010. The project was undertaken by Emaar Properties, a prominent real estate development company based in Dubai. Led by Mohamed Alabbar, Emaar Properties spearheaded this ambitious venture.

Emaar Properties – The Owner

Emaar Properties is not only responsible for constructing Burj Khalifa but also owns this architectural masterpiece. It is a renowned developer that has contributed significantly to Dubai’s skyline with its impressive portfolio of residential and commercial projects.

Key Facts about Emaar Properties:

  • Emaar Properties was founded in 1997.
  • The company has developed various high-profile projects globally.
  • Emaar Properties focuses on creating integrated communities that offer a luxurious lifestyle.
  • In addition to real estate development, Emaar Properties is also involved in hospitality, retail, and entertainment sectors.

Mohamed Alabbar – The Visionary

Mohamed Alabbar, the chairman of Emaar Properties, played a pivotal role in conceptualizing and executing the construction of Burj Khalifa. Born on November 8th, 1956, Alabbar is an influential figure in the real estate industry.

Key Contributions of Mohamed Alabbar:

  • He has been instrumental in transforming Dubai’s skyline with his innovative ideas and projects.
  • Alabbar played a significant role in developing Downtown Dubai, the vibrant district where Burj Khalifa is located.
  • Under his leadership, Emaar Properties has achieved remarkable success and gained international recognition.
